Quick Air Fryer Garlic Butter Shrimp

  • Total Time: 13 min
  • Yield: 2 servings 1x

Description

Cook juicy, flavorful shrimp quickly in your air fryer with a simple garlic butter coating. This recipe requires no breading and is ready in under 15 minutes.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 lb large shrimp, peeled and deveined (fresh or frozen, no need to fully thaw)
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
  • 1 teaspoon lemon juice (optional)

Instructions

  1. If using frozen shrimp, rinse them under cold water for one minute to remove ice crystals, then pat them dry. If using fresh, pat them dry thoroughly.
  2. In a medium bowl, combine the melted butter, minced garlic,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per.
  3. Add the shrimp to the bowl and toss gently until every piece is evenly coated with the seasoning mixture.
  4. Preheat your air fryer to 390°F (200°C) for 3 minutes.
  5. Arrange the seasoned shrimp in a single layer in the air fryer basket. Do not overcrowd the basket; cook in batches if necessary.
  6. Air fry for 6 to 8 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through the cooking time, until the shrimp are pink and opaque.
  7. Remove from the air fryer, toss with fresh lemon juice if using, and garnish with chopped parsley before serving immediately.

Notes

  • For a crispier texture, you can increase the temperature to 400°F (205°C) and reduce the cook time by one minute.
  • This shrimp works well served over salads, mixed into pasta, or used as a filling for tacos or lettuce wraps.
  • If you prefer a spicier flavor, add 1/4 teaspoon of red pepper flakes to the butter mixture.
